Main Features and Details

Let’s break down some of the most popular payment options available at international online casinos:

  • Credit and Debit Cards: These are among the most widely accepted payment methods. Players can easily deposit funds using cards like Visa and MasterCard. Withdrawals, however, may take longer due to processing times.
  • E-Wallets: Services like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ller have gained popularity for their speed and security. Deposits are usually instant, and withdrawals can be processed quickly, making them a favorite among regular gamblers.
  • Bank Transfers: While this method is secure, it can be slower compared to others. Players may prefer it for larger transactions due to its reliability.
  • Cryptocurrencies: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ies are becoming increasingly accepted. They offer anonymity and fast transactions, appealing to tech-savvy players.

Each of these methods has specific requirements and processing times, which players should consider when choosing how to manage their funds.

Advantages and Disadvantages

Each payment method comes with its own set of pros and cons:

  • Credit and Debit Cards:
    • Advantages: Widely accepted, familiar to most users.
    • Disadvantages: Longer withdrawal times, potential for fees.
  • E-Wallets:
    • Advantages: Fast transactions, enhanced security.
    • Disadvantages: Not all casinos accept them, may have fees.
  • Bank Transfers:
    • Advantages: High security, suitable for large amounts.
    • Disadvantages: Slow processing times, not ideal for quick access.
  • Cryptocurrencies:
    • Advantages: Anonymity, fast transactions.
    • Disadvantages: Volatility in value, not universally accepted.
